Aiwa Co., Ltd. Metal Division was established through a collaboration project between the Iwate Prefecture and the Tohoku University Institute of Metal Materials. It serves as the manufacturing base for the cobalt alloy "COBARION," originating from the "Iron Town" of Kamaishi. Utilizing the technical know-how gained from the development and practical application of "COBARION," we engage in the development and manufacturing of various special alloys. From material selection to melting, forging, rolling, and machining, you can rely on Aiwa Metal Division as your one-stop shop for alloy materials. We handle everything from the production of ingots using 30kg and 100kg vacuum melting furnaces to hot plastic processing with a 600-ton hydraulic press and rolling mill, accommodating small-scale prototypes and development that are difficult for major special alloy manufacturers to manage. We also have a track record of joint development of functional metal materials such as special steels, magnetic materials, resistive materials, and spring materials that are hard to obtain in the market, as well as original alloys customized for our customers.
